Latest Patents

Horne's latest patents include a method and apparatus for compensating for high thermal expansion coefficient mismatch of a stacked device. This process involves providing a first silicon dioxide layer on a silicon substrate, depositing a modifier layer on the first silicon dioxide layer, and then depositing a second silicon dioxide layer on the modifier layer to form a multilayer initial oxide. The annealing of this multilayer initial oxide results in the diffusion of modifier species, creating amorphous polysilicates. Another patent describes a device that includes a multilayer initial oxide on a silicon substrate, which comprises amorphous polysilicates and a group one or group two metal. This device features a first electrode layer, a dielectric layer, and a second electrode layer, with precise edge alignment spacing between the electrode layers.
